IE:
Tools --> Internet Options --> Settings --> View Objects
Remove everything but Flash, Java, what ever else you know and use.
Next time use mozilla.

Chromer 04-30-2004, 02:33 PM Originally posted by Wergild
Theres nothing wrong with IE if you have the security settings right and have a pop up blocker. I've never had any problems.
It's not that IE can't be made secure, it's that there is very basic stuff that it just can't (MS won't let it) do.
For instance, which security setting do I tweak to prevent flash animations from downloading/playing by default in IE, while still retaining the ability to see Strongbad? To block google text ad frames? To block banners? To block any image or iframe I don't particularly care to ever see again - this one is a biggie for some message boards that allow sig pictures. To prevent address-bar URL spoofing? (Has MS patched that one yet?)
Mozilla/Firefox + adblock + flash-click-to-run pwns.

Porter 05-01-2004, 01:32 AM I had this one.
You have to use the registry editor to kill it off... it also has an auto load script it enters into the IE section of the registry that reinstalls the crap every time you fire up the browser.
Be careful using regedit... you can totally b0rk your system. Have a pro edit your registry if you know someone who's good.
